Transaction fef71cee336182ae81a31caaa6895d0186153172db16c02cccd70da9392fd789

1 Input
2 Outputs
  • fef71cee336182ae81a31caaa6895d0186153172db16c02cccd70da9392fd789:0
  • value  15790100
    address  3KtPpQ4Pfm9B2RNuqGHzF61DjVKkJg4uZ4
  • fef71cee336182ae81a31caaa6895d0186153172db16c02cccd70da9392fd789:1
  • value  38634348
    address  12Y3GwMZK26s8cBZ9ZfNgQL16CMcLLBvak